The default Retraction Speed for the Ender 3 is 45mm/s, so one user recommended going for 50mm/s, while another said they use 70mm/s as their Retraction Retract Speed, and 35mm/s for their Retraction Prime Speed to get rid of Z Hop stringing. The best retraction settings for an Ender 6 is 50mm/s for the Retraction Speed and between 2-7mm for Retraction Distance depending on if you have a Bowden Extruder or Direct Drive Extruder. • 2 mo. 3mf file. 16 mm (with a standard 0. 1. 6mm nozzle at 0.
